Avoid the chance that your male cat will develop crystals in his system that will come out in his urine by feeding high quality diet. Passing stones or crystals is painful and can cost you a ton in vet bill to have this corrected is expensive.Your cat needs food should be low in magnesium. Be sure that you read the ingredient label.Products that contain fish in them have more magnesium over ones containing poultry.
